Musicians in Kampoeng Jazz 2010

13 Jun 2010 | Post in : Event, Indie Band, Music


Kampoeng Jazz 2010 marked the release of doves by the Rector of the Padjadjaran University, filled the next appearance of musicians jazz and bands so well, such as band Philifiina MYMP, we also got Tompi, Glenn Fredly, Gilang Ramadhan Trio ft Tohpati, Gugun Shelter Blues, Disco Ethnic Percussion, Ade-Mondo SORE, G/E/T, and more Band and Musician Jazz. In addition to jazz musicians and bands, we also get four bands who have become winners in Kampoeng Jazz band competition, they are Bumi Kutapaki, JuicyLuicy, Royal Flush and Gurilem.

Weekend when it was, bandung really feels like Jazz city, many banners Kampoeng Jazz 2010 everywhere. 4 Kampoeng Jazz Band Competition winners perform their action in the nitial stage the event. Beginning with Bumi Kutapaki, followed by a Royal Flush. JuicyLuicy is the next band who were present at that stage. and Gurilem is the fourth band to do it on that day. At 12:20 pm, Ryan V perform their action on the stage. Followed by the appearance of HIVI. Suddenly September do with grovy bringing them to the hours 13:15 pm.

Sekapur Sirih the next band, Band Jazz who has not long time appeared in public Bandung, return to their path in the world of Jazz. Preface to start with “Looking Up” a song by Casiopea. The next song by the original Sekapur Sirih, “Alamanda” is next, continued with the rhythms and melodies typical Padang (west Sumatra), which was so much on the song “Nuansa”. Great emotion felt in the song “Jakarta Bandung PP” songs that create a preface because personnel often travel from Bandung to Jakarta for the activities they do. “Midnight” is the last song of Sekapur Sirih that time, despite the rain started to come to Bandung but the atmosphere fusion of Sekapur Sirih not stop.

The next appearance is the Keluarga Paduan Angklung from SMA Negeri 3 Bandung. Angklung is a Sundanese musical instruments of traditional society, but they can still do msuik jazz. Jazz as modern music can be combined with angklung as tools of traditional music, this illustrates that traditional music can also play jazz that has been heard throughout the world, and also reinforce that people want music Jazz Bandung live in their city. Really uniq. “Quando Quando Quando” they played when torrential rains began and continued with the Coldplay song “Viva La Vida” was all done in the Jazz and combined with original music original music instruments Bandung, so when it Jazz Bandung sounded in my ears.

Hear the acoustics playing of the Ade-Mondo SORE the next moment, a band that has two personnel. They were doing it for 40 minutes from 3:45 pm. “Trouble” songs from Coldplay launch their performances. Followed “Gone without a message” and “No Fruits For Today” are two songs that are original songs from their next moment. You imagine it, enjoying the acoustics of the ade-Mondo SORE when afternoon day in Bandung, let alone a little rain there. Are not you curious to feel it too, like what we feel?

At the time rains down more, visitors are more and more to come. Despite the rain they were all willing to stand in front of the stage. They do that to see with near Gugun Shelter Blues playing their blues, and rock also felt very at that time. They did it in about an hour. Seen there are so many umbrellas that time, Gugun Shelter Blues is indeed one of the band jazz awaited audiences in kampoeng Jazz 2010. Starting their appearance with “Whiskey Woman”, followed by “Emptiness” and “Bad Chance Good Chance,” though thick with the blues rock , women still love the band, so many who were present there. Their bass player was something we noticed, he is not a native Indonesian, but she used her shirt with a burung garuda emblem, not different from the hat that he used. Although not a native of Indonesia, it seems he loves Indonesia very much.

Gugun Blues Shelter stoped adzan maghrib who shortly will be heard. All the visitors left the stage, they split up. Maybe want to pray maghrib or just for a way to see everything in the Kampoeng Jazz 2010. We think of them also have a snack there who want to simply block the stomach because it was so cold. Food and beverages are sold in many of the complex, so that visitors will have no trouble getting them. We also do that.

Once again, we were surprised by the very fact Kampoeng Jazz 2010 it has been filled with many people, especially the rain when it is not there anymore. Yes then we can think that this event has been successful. Meanwhile, when it was on the stage Disco Etnic Perkusion was addressed them with unique capabilities. They played a jazz song by using the gamelan orchestra combined with traditional instruments with modern instruments such as Bass, Guitar and Keyboard. This is the second time at Kampoeng Jazz 2010 traditional musical instruments playing jazz. G / E / T is the Jazz Band that came after, the band has three personnel were made during 40 minutes. G / E / T derived from bandung, the brand also has quite a lot of fans in bandung. At that time, more and more spectators arrived, jostling.

After a long wait, then he was arriving. Tompi, a singer who has a real name Teuku Adifitrian start the stage with shouts of “Wooo wo hu. . .” all the spectators also answered “Wooo wo hu. . .”, was conducted twice. All happy, all waiting Tompi presence, so much applause sounded. Jazz atmosphere felt very when he was at that stage, Tompi doing a lot of improvisation on the song he played. Tompi perform well onstage, he sing the song to her with perfect hits like “Belahan Jiwa”. Tompi’s fifth song “Selalu Denganmu” specifically provided for with a partner that night, all the cheering and all come manyanyikan song, especially women and those who have a spouse. In the song “menghujam jantungku” conducted improvisation with very great, this song was made with a long duration, including improvisation with the voice he has.

The next musician jazz are those who have been present in the World Musiic Jazz Indonesia. Gilang Ramadhan Trio is them, Gilang Ramadhan is the maestro drums in Indonesia and it was all the more perfect when combined with a touch of guitars owned by Tohpati. Tohpati is one of the best guitar players ever had in Indonesia, he was rarely able to attend to a festival in the middle among the students, but this time for the students of the Faculty of Law, University Padjajran he did it and that’s all there in Bandung city that has much potential. Gilang Ramadhan show drumming technique in some songs. Guitar player and bass player Ivan Nestorman Adi Dharmawan followed on the stage they have shown how to play good jazz.

Bandung was 10:30 pm, this is the time for Glenn Fredly Deviano Latuihamallo to have all that stage. Yes, he is the singer Glenn Fredly’s most entertaining evening. Glenn Fredly sings 13 songs all performed more than one plus half hours. When start stage, Glenn shouted “Bandung…” and all the spectators that there was so hysterical for her presence at that stage. Glenn Fredly admitted this was the first time he showed his action in front of Law Students Padjadjaran University. The presence of a man who was born in Ambon, Maluku, 30 September 1975, it attracted the attention of all visitors in Kampoeng Jazz 2010 with great. Passion is the beginning of the show with “Kala Cinta Menggoda” a song that used to give tribute to the late Tim Chrisye. The next songs a lot to do with the song that’s been a long time and became hits belongs to him, Such as “Kisah Romantis”, “Kasih Putih” and “Sekali Ini Saja” the whole audience to sing along when Glenn did it. In the song “Good Time Bad Time” Tompi returned to the stage again, now that is the most exciting time that night, this is a duet guest artist in Kampoeng Jazz 2010, they had indeed become an idol in Bandung night gets colder. Amidst the beautiful stage action, Glenn Fredly is still time to take the time to ask the audience caring about others, he asked for donations to help people in the region of eastern Indonesia. This is evidence that Jazz musicians have had a social life greatly.

The last artist we got from Kampoeng Jazz 2010 comes from Philifina. Kampoeng Jazz 2010 is the first show for them in Indonesia, and also represents their first show to audiences. Yes, they are the “Make Your Momma Proud” or the more commonly known by MYMP. MYMP perform his first gig with the very best in Indonesia and they do it in Bandung. They come with a new vocalist Juliet Bahala, the guitar accompaniment of Chin Alcantara. This is a situation that has been long awaited in the city of Bandung. Acoustic game interesting, the song is good and all of that combined by MYMP.

Day had turned into Sunday, but Kampoeng Jazz 2010 still until MYMP end them perfomance. And the audience is also a little left Kampoeng Jazz 2010, they were all happy, they were excited. There was a straight home, but there is also still continuing the night until morning comes. Because Saturday night in Bandung was beautiful to be enjoyed, especially that done after visiting Kampoeng Jazz 2010. Hopefully you can feel the next time, like what we feel, more event than that.
